It’s no secret that the royal family has been taking significant strides to combat the growing issue of cyberbullying. Recently, Prince William made an unexpected appearance at a school assembly in West London on February 8. Alongside rapper Professor Green, the prince engaged in a candid Q&A session hosted by YouTuber Dan Howell, addressing topics that are close to his heart—mental health and cyberbullying. During the discussion, both William and Green emphasized the importance of recognizing the "fakeness" of images we encounter online and on social media platforms. They urged students not to feel pressured into emulating these seemingly flawless portrayals.

“I worry about you girls,” Prince William expressed with genuine concern. “The edited photos you see aren’t real. Don’t try to recreate them or think that's what you need to aspire to. There's a lot of artificiality online, so don't stress about it.” The prince went on to speak to the high school students about the immense pressures faced by teenagers in today's digital era. “You need to be mindful of this—it’s a lot of pressure. There’s so much happening around you. You might feel overwhelmed, and that's okay, but don’t let it consume you,” he advised.

  • Key Advice from Prince William

    William’s most crucial piece of advice was simple yet powerful: unplug from the digital world. “Don’t spend all day online. Seriously, don’t,” he stressed. He continued, “For the sake of your mental health, step outside, take a break from the screen. By all means, use technology, but don’t let it consume your entire day. It can transport you to another world, and while that’s fine occasionally, it’s vital to strike a balance.”

    The Royal Family's Commitment to Mental Health

    Prince William has been a staunch advocate for mental health alongside his brother, Prince Harry. In 2016, the brothers founded the charity Heads Together, aiming to revolutionize the dialogue surrounding mental health. Both royals have been open about their personal battles and experiences, fostering a culture of transparency and support. Their efforts have resonated globally, inspiring countless individuals to seek help and prioritize their well-being.
